We have to give a great big thanks to the Dutch that brought this delicious recipe with them when they immigrated to the United States. Did you know that coleslaw means “cabbage salad?”

If you’re looking for a delicious coleslaw to bring to family events or simply serve at your BBQ, look no further than grandma’s buttermilk coleslaw. Made with a mix of green and red shredded cabbage, carrots, and green onions – it has the right amount of crunch.

Grandma starts with a base of mayonnaise and buttermilk, then adds a touch of sugar, lemon juice, vinegar, Dijon mustard, and celery seeds. The result is a flavorful buttermilk dressing that will have everyone raving.

I like to use a combination of red cabbage and green cabbage, but feel free to stick to one head of cabbage instead of half of each. You can also replace the cabbage and carrots with a store-bought coleslaw mix if you’re short on time.

Here’s How to Make Grandma’s Buttermilk Coleslaw

Ingredients for Buttermilk Coleslaw

1 head green or purple cabbage, finely shredded

3 carrots, grated

1/4 cup green onions, chopped

1/2 cup mayonnaise

1/4 cup buttermilk

3 tablespoons sugar

1 tablespoon lemon juice

2 tablespoons Dijon mustard

2 tablespoons apple cider vinegar

1 teaspoon celery seeds

1/8 teaspoon ground black pepper

Directions for Making Creamy Buttermilk Coleslaw:

1) Finely shred cabbage on a mandoline for the right texture. You can find one here on Amazon.

2) Mix cabbage, carrots, and green onion in a large bowl.

3) Whisk together mayonnaise, buttermilk, sugar, lemon juice, celery seed, mustard, apple cider vinegar, and black pepper in a separate medium bowl until smooth and the sugar dissolved.

4)Pour half the dressing ingredients over the cabbage mixture and mix thoroughly. Keep adding the dressing until it covers all the salad ingredients.

5) Cover the coleslaw and refrigerate for at least two hours.

6) Mix again before serving.

Tips for Making Creamy Buttermilk Dressing Coleslaw Recipe

  • You can make the creamy coleslaw dressing a couple of days ahead and store it in the refrigerator.
  • The healthy apple cider vinegar with the “mother” can be found here.
  • You can also use a box grater or food processor to shred the cabbage.
  • White vinegar can be substituted for apple cider vinegar.
  • You can also add 1/2 of red onion for more flavor.

How long will the creamy coleslaw last in the refrigerator?

Coleslaw will last 3-5 in the refrigerator when stored in an airtight container.

Can you freeze Grandma’s coleslaw?

Coleslaw doesn’t freeze well. The dressing will break down as it thaws.

How do you serve classic coleslaw?

  • Add coleslaw on top of hot dogs, fish tacos, fish sandwich, or pulled pork sandwich.
  • It makes the perfect side dish for fried chicken, ribs, brisket, and fried fish. Add some potato salad, and you have the ideal meal.
